OVERNIGHT MARKETS
Major US benchmarks mostly lower, closed near worst levels
A relatively uneventful session, with markets edging lower on solid retail sales data but hotter one-year inflation expectations, also a few high-profile earnings disappoints, weaker China economic data and Trump-Putin summit over the weekend
US weekly recap: Russell 2000 (+3.07%), Dow (+1.74%), S&P 500 (+0.940%), Nasdaq (+0.81%)

WHAT TO WATCH TODAY
Defensive shift: The Dow briefly rallied into record territory overnight, as four US sectors managed to finish higher (Healthcare, Real Estate, Communication Services and Staples).
Healthcare momentum: The healthcare sector has been running hot due to its relative undervaluation to the rest of the market. The S&P 500 Healthcare sector rallied 1.65% and Biotech ETF up 1.24% overnight to the highest since Feb-25. ASX 200 Healthcare Index also trading at similar levels.
